No not yet! The white hairs indicate that they will still swell. Each of those hairs extend out of a bract, this bract looks like a seed pod. As the hairs expire the bract swells, when the hair is fully brown and has expired the swollen bract is expanded. If you still have white hairs being produced that bud still will expand, so if you cut before the hairs stop being produced or have changed color, you will lose bud mass and likely harvest before peak resin production and ripeness.
Asbyou can see in this photo this flower is not yet ripe as there are still some healthy hairs left

once the hairs are all brown or red, its time to check the trichomes for readiness. They will likely be very close or even ready?
